Hľadaj Zobraz: Univerzity Kategórie Rozšírené vyhľadávanie

45 034   projektov
0 nových

Logické systémy - Syntézu obvodu tvoriaceho elektrický zámok (zadanie č. 2)

«»
Prípona
.doc
Typ
analýza
Stiahnuté
8 x
Veľkosť
0,3 MB
Jazyk
slovenský
ID projektu
38906
Posledná úprava
01.12.2011
Zobrazené
1 671 x
Autor:
marko033
Facebook icon Zdieľaj na Facebooku
Detaily projektu
Popis:
1. Znenie zadania
Urobte syntézu obvodu tvoriaceho elektrický zámok, ktorý sa otvára po postupnosti vstupných stavov ’X2X1X2X3’. Po každej inej vstupnej postupnosti sa objaví poplachový signál. Pri návrhu použite EA typu JK a LČ typu NOR...

2. Riešenie zadania
Úlohu budeme riešiť ako synchrónny sekvenčný obvod. Najskôr urobíme abstraktnú syntézu. To znamená, že zadefinujeme vstupné stavy, výstupne stavy, vnútorne stavy, zostavíme KA, buď typu Mealy, alebo typu Moore, podľa ktorého zostavíme tabuľku prechodov a výstupov. Následne vykonáme štruktúrnu syntézu. To znamená, že vykonáme optimálne kódovanie, keďže obvod realizujeme ako synchrónny nebudeme riešiť protisúbehové kódovanie...  

Záver
Na základe zadania sme vytvorili obvod. Keďže použitie elementárnych automatov RS nie je práve najvýhodnejšia voľba a namiesto logických členov NOR by sme mohli použiť nejakú pamäť alebo multiplexor, táto úloha slúži skôr na demonštračné účely ako na nasadenie obvodu v praxi.
Na realizáciu tohto obvodu sú potrebné 3 preklápacie obvody...

Kľúčové slová:

syntéza obvodu

logické systémy

štruktúrna syntéza

konečný automat



Obsah:
  • 1. Znenie zadania
    2. Riešenie zadania
    2.1. Abstraktná syntéza obvodu
    2.1.1. Vstup
    2.1.2. Výstup
    2.1.3. Vnútorné stavy
    2.1.4. Konečný automat
    2.2. Štruktúrna syntéza
    2.2.1. Určenie minimálneho počtu premenných potrebných na kódovanie stavov
    2.2.2. Kódovanie stavov
    2.2.2.1. Kódovanie vnútorných stavov podľa pravidla P1
    2.2.2.2. Kódovanie vnútorných stavov podľa pravidla P2
    2.2.3. Určenie budiacích funkcií EA
    2.2.4. Algebraické vyjadrenia budiacích a výstupných funkcií
    Záver